Description

This ECR event, held in connection with the CHIPP Plenary and SPS Annual Meeting 2026, brings together PhDs and postdocs from across Switzerland to exchange ideas, present their research, and build connections in an informal setting. Participants are invited to give short (5-minute) talks and engage with colleagues from different institutions.

The workshop also aims to familiarize Swiss Early-Career Researchers with the outcomes of the European Strategy for Particle Physics and to foster discussion on its implications for the field, with particular attention to Swiss contributions. It will provide a broad and accessible overview of current developments in particle physics and future collider projects such as FCC-ee, offering ECRs valuable context and perspective on the challenges and opportunities ahead.

The participation fee is 100 CHF, including 2 nights of accommodation, coffee breaks, and a social event. For participants not requiring accommodation, the fee is reduced to 50 CHF.
